htpasswd générateur

Entrez le nom d'utilisateur et le mot de passe pour générer une ligne bcrypt.htpasswd localement pour les fichiers de configuration Apache/Nginx Basic Auth.

Confidentialité : traitée localement, jamais téléchargée.

↓ Collez dans la zone d'entrée ci-dessous pour voir les résultats instantanément

生成 Apache .htpasswd 行 (bcrypt); 用户名与密码在浏览器本地哈希,不上传。

用户名
密码
Cost (rounds)

Entrez le nom d'utilisateur et le mot de passe pour générer une ligne bcrypt.htpasswd localement pour les fichiers de configuration Apache/Nginx Basic Auth.

Démarrage rapide

  1. Entrez vos informations d'identification

    Nom d'utilisateur et mot de passe.

  2. Ajuster le coût

    Rounds 4-14; Plus haut est plus lent et plus fort.

  3. Ligne de copie

    Ajoutez à votre fichier .htpasswd.

vs générateur de base-auth

Cela émet des lignes de fichier de configuration; basic-auth-generator émet des en-têtes d'autorisation.

Flow de travail typique

Lorsque vous protégez des répertoires de sites Web spécifiques, entrez simplement un nom d'utilisateur et un mot de passe, puis cliquez sur générer. L'outil calcule le hachage bcrypt localement dans votre navigateur sans envoyer de données aux serveurs. Copiez la ligne .htpasswd générée dans votre fichier de configuration Apache/Nginx. Aucune installation logicielle supplémentaire n'est nécessaire.

Pour les environnements de test temporaires, utilisez cet outil au lieu des générateurs en ligne. Les développeurs peuvent rapidement créer plusieurs comptes de test lors de la mise en place de sites de démonstration localement. Tous les calculs se font du côté client, éliminant ainsi les risques d'exposition au mot de passe. Les hachages générés sont compatibles avec les principaux serveurs Web.

Exemples

Exemple

Input

admin + password

Output

admin:$2a$10$…

FAQ

Mot de passe téléchargé ?

Non, bcrypt s'exécute localement.

Soutien APR1 ?

Bcrypt ($2a$) pour le moment; Supporté sur la plupart des serveurs modernes.

Pourquoi bcrypt plutôt que MD5 ?

Les hachages rapides comme MD5 sont vulnérables aux attaques de force brute. Bcrypt est spécialement conçu pour le stockage de mots de passe avec un salage intégré et un coût de calcul réglable, ce qui rend le fissurage exponentiellement plus difficile même si les hachages sont compromis.